India has been making significant strides in the renewable energy sector, with a particular focus on solar and wind power. One of the most ambitious projects in this regard is the 30 GW solar and wind renewable energy project that is set to be developed in a vast area of 72,400 hectares of desert and seasonal salt marsh in the country.
The project, which is being spearheaded by the Indian government, aims to harness the abundant solar and wind resources in the region to generate clean and sustainable energy. The 30 GW capacity is expected to be a game-changer in India’s energy landscape, helping the country reduce its dependence on fossil fuels and move towards a more sustainable future.
The chosen location for the project, spread across the desert and seasonal salt marsh, was carefully selected to maximize the potential for solar and wind energy generation. The desert areas receive ample sunlight throughout the year, making them ideal for solar power generation. Additionally, the coastal areas experience strong winds, which can be harnessed for wind power generation.
The project is expected to bring about a number of benefits for India. Firstly, it will help the country meet its renewable energy targets and reduce its carbon footprint. The 30 GW capacity is a significant contribution towards India’s goal of achieving 175 GW of renewable energy capacity by 2022.
Furthermore, the project will create employment opportunities in the region, both during the construction phase and once the solar and wind farms are operational. This will not only boost the local economy but also help in addressing the issue of unemployment in the area.
In terms of environmental impact, the project is expected to have a positive effect. By generating clean energy from renewable sources, it will help reduce air pollution and mitigate the effects of climate change. Additionally, the project will also contribute towards conserving water resources, as solar and wind power generation requires minimal water compared to traditional fossil fuel-based power plants.
However, there are also challenges that need to be addressed in implementing such a large-scale project. Land acquisition and environmental clearances are some of the key hurdles that need to be overcome. Additionally, ensuring the smooth integration of solar and wind power into the existing grid infrastructure will be crucial for the success of the project.
Overall, India’s 30 GW solar and wind renewable energy project in the desert and seasonal salt marsh holds great promise for the country’s energy future. With careful planning and execution, this project has the potential to revolutionize India’s energy sector and pave the way for a more sustainable and environmentally friendly future.
